About CUT GREEN BEANS
Meijer Cut Green Beans is a frozen single-ingredient vegetable product sold under the Meijer private-label brand of Meijer, Inc., the Midwest supercenter chain headquartered in Grand Rapids, Michigan. The sole ingredient is green beans, with no added salt, water, preservatives, sauces, or coatings. This is a duplicate entry to another Meijer frozen Cut Green Beans product in the USDA database with identical nutritional values (35 calories per 100 g, 7.06 g carbohydrates, 1.18 g protein, 0 g fat, 2.40 g dietary fiber), reflecting a different UPC, packaging format, or bag size in the Meijer store-brand frozen vegetable range.
IQF (individually quick-frozen) processing preserves the structural and nutritional integrity of green beans better than canning, retaining more heat-labile vitamins and maintaining a firmer texture upon cooking. The absence of added sodium makes this product appropriate for low-sodium dietary requirements. Fiber at 2.40 g/100 g is a notable contribution for a side vegetable.
No allergens are declared. Suitable for vegetarian, vegan, gluten-free, low-fat, low-calorie, and low-sodium dietary patterns. Compatible with virtually all dietary approaches as a clean-label, single-ingredient frozen vegetable. Green beans are a non-starchy vegetable appropriate for general dietary use including weight management, diabetic management, and cardiovascular health-conscious diets.
